the representability of the divine, as well as the therewith-coherent power over
the represented deity, is raised as an issue throughout the old testament, cul-
minating in the explicit image ban of the decalogue, in exodus 20 and deuter-
onomy 5. this issue has not only theological implications, but also anthropologi-
cal significance, in, for example, the belief that humankind is made in the image
of God. in the current age of ubiquitous virtualization, questions concerning
the essence of icons and iconic media arise anew, above all in the context of
philosophical discussion about corporeality and in media theory. therefore, in
this work the two authors, friedhelm hartenstein and Michael Moxter, seek to
develop a hermeneutic of the biblical image ban, to which end they adopt first a
religio-historical and exegetical approach and secondly a systematic-theological
approach. from a Protestant point of view, they unfold exemplarily the diverse
layers of interpretation and reception of the ban and, further, show how every
hermeneutic of the ban operates with a specific understanding of images and
icons.
